Just wanted to introduce myself to the forum. A little about myself.....
This is my first Truck (2014 F150 XLT 4x4 5.0 flame blue supercrew 6.5' bed) So far I have about 800 miles on her and am extremely happy with my purchase. I traded in my '08 Subaru STi and am not missing it one bit. My future plans for the truck start with a CAI (probably K&N) and an exhaust (Flowmaster American Thunder). My fiance misses the sound of my car, so this looks like a good start to compensate. Down the road I will be looking to add a little lift and some larger AT tires. Not looking to go too large as this is my daily driver and I drive long distances. Just want a nice personal stance to it. So if anyone actually reads this and has any ideas or any suggestions as to where I can find quality parts at a nice price, that would be highly appreciated. I am not a noob to the forums, but I will have to get use to how this one is set up. But it shouldn't take me too long as NASIOC is pretty similar. SO, Hello and I look forward to meeting some good ole honest friendly people in the ford truck community.
